-
Notifications
You must be signed in to change notification settings - Fork 1
xamarin.ios_10.99
id:23e82b9c-09e5-428f-9aab-196687fb6ebd title:Xamarin.iOS version:10.99.0 releasedate:2017-07-26
- The latest features and API requires Xcode 9.0 beta 3 and the bundled iOS, tvOS and watchOS SDKs;
- Apple Xcode 9.0 requires a Mac running OSX 10.12 (Sierra) or newer;
This release is built upon our open sourced SDK,
using the xcode9
branch, and is based on our upcoming Xamarin.iOS 10.12 release.
The following new frameworks were added in iOS 11:
- ARKit.framework (Augmented Reality)
- CoreML.framework (Machine Learning)
- CoreNFC.framework (Near Field Communication)
- DeviceCheck.framework
- FileProvider.framework
- FileProviderUI.framework
- IdentityLookup.framework
- IOSurface.framework
- PDFKit.framework (new in iOS, exists in macOS)
- Vision.framework
Most other frameworks were also updated, e.g. drag-n-drop support is part of UIKit.
The following new frameworks were added in tvOS 11:
- CoreML.framework (Machine Learning)
- DeviceCheck.framework
- IOSurface.framework
- Vision.framework
Most other frameworks were also updated.
The following new frameworks were added in watchOS 4:
- CoreBluetooth.framework (new on watchOS)
- CoreML.framework (Machine Learning)
- Vision.framework
Most other frameworks were also updated.
All of our builds are also available for download directly. A bit of warning, they come from our build bots and receice no QA. Verified builds will be made available as web preview duing summer.
You can track the latest status of our API work on the wiki.
Bindings for the following frameworks are still in progress and not yet updated with the latest beta changes.
- ARKit updated to beta 3
- AudioToolbox
- AVFoundation
- CloudKit
- CoreAudio
- CoreBluetooth
- CoreFoundation
- CoreGraphics
- CoreImage
- CoreMedia
- CoreML updated to beta 3
- CoreText
- CoreVideo
- ExternalAccessory
- Foundation partially bound
- GamePlayKit
- HealthKit
- Intents
- IntentsUI
- IOSurface
- MediaPlayer
- Metal
- MetalKit
- MetalPerformanceShaders
- ModelIO
- NetworkExtension
- PassKit
- PDFKit
- QuartzCore / CoreAnimation
- QuickLook
- ReplayKit
- SafariServices
- SceneKit
- Security
- StoreKit
- UIKit partially bound
- VideoSubscriberAccount
- VideoToolbox
- WatchKit
This first preview includes the new API for the following platforms/frameworks:
- Accounts updated to beta 3
- ARKit new updated to beta 3
- AVKit updated to beta 3
- CallKit updated to beta 3
- Contacts updated to beta 3
- CoreAudioKit updated to beta 3
- CoreData updated to beta 3
- CoreLocation updated to beta 3
- CoreMotion updated to beta 3
- CoreNFC updated to beta 3
- CoreTelephony updated to beta 2
- DeviceCheck new updated to beta 3
- EventKit updated to beta 3
- EventKitUI updated to beta 3
- GameController updated to beta 3
- GameKit updated to beta 3
- HomeKit updated to beta 3
- iAd updated to beta 3
- IdentifyLookup updated to beta 3
- MapKit updated to beta 3
- Message updated to beta 3
- MessageUI updated to beta 3
- MultiPeerConnectivity updated to beta 3
- OpenGLES updated to beta 3
- Photos updated to beta 3
- PushKit updated to beta 3
- Social updated to beta 3
- UserNotifications updated to beta 3
- Vision updated to beta 3
- WKWebKit updated to beta 3
Other frameworks are in progress and might be partially available.
- AVKit updated to beta 3
- CoreData updated to beta 3
- CoreLocation updated to beta 3
- DeviceCheck new updated to beta 3
- GameController updated to beta 3
- GameKit updated to beta 3
- HomeKit updated to beta 3
- MapKit updated to beta 3
- MultiPeerConnectivity updated to beta 3
- OpenGLES updated to beta 3
- Photos updated to beta 3
- TBMLKit updated to beta 3
- TVServices updated to beta 3
- UserNotifications updated to beta 3
- Vision updated to beta 3
Other frameworks are in progress and might be partially available.
- ClockKit updated to beta 3
- Contacts updated to beta 3
- CoreData updated to beta 3
- CoreLocation updated to beta 3
- CoreMotion updated to beta 3
- CoreNFC updated to beta 3
- GameKit updated to beta 3
- HomeKit updated to beta 3
- MapKit updated to beta 3
- MultiPeerConnectivity updated to beta 3
- UserNotifications updated to beta 3
Other frameworks are in progress and might be partially available.
This is a live document so there's no static list to link to. However our Jenkins bots produce this information for every commit that is being built. Pick a build based on xcode9
and look for the API diff link on the left column.